What is the old town in Lisbon called?

December 14, 2021 by Shelia Campbell

The Alfama (Portuguese pronunciation: [aɫˈfɐmɐ]) is the oldest neighborhood of Lisbon, spreading on the slope between the São Jorge Castle and the Tagus river. Its name comes from the Arabic Al-hamma (الحَمّة), meaning “hot fountains” or “baths,” akin to “hammam” (حَمَّام). What is the old city of Lisbon called? Can you drink the water in the Algarve?

December 14, 2021 by Bridget Gibson

It is generally safe and healthy to drink public tap water in the Algarve and, in fact, across Portugal. If you order water in a restaurant, you will be served bottled water, but you can request tap water if you wish. Is Algarve tap water safe to drink? If you live in or travel to […]
